Epilepsy Causes, Symptoms & Treatments

Epilepsy is a common neurological disorder that leads to disruption in the brain’s nerve cells. As a result, patients might experience some unusual behaviors or seizures. While it is quite common, the condition can be scary for family members and those who suffer as well. Also, seizures could be very dangerous when they last several minutes without medical attention. 5 Causes of Epilepsy

Head Injury

Head injuries and traumas are the main cause of epilepsy. They would be caused by accidents when riding a motorbike, cycling, or participating in other high-risk activities. When your head bumps into a hard surface, it would lead to some permanent damages to brain cells and cause epilepsy or seizures. You can reduce this risk by driving safely and wearing a helmet or seatbelt. Also, improve your home safety by removing some possible causes of head injuries, such as slippery mats, stairways, or handrails. If you have children, use a safety gate at the bottom and top of stairs to prevent falls from a high position. [1]
